Women's mental well-being Faced by Women in STEM Fields
Women working within the Science, Technology, Engineering, and Mathematics fields often encounter unique obstacles that can significantly impact their psychological well-being. These dilemmas can stem from a variety of factors, including stereotypes in the workplace, underrepresentation, and the demanding nature of STEM careers. Moreover, women in STEM may also struggle with a sense of loneliness due to the historically male-dominated culture within these fields.
Consequently, it is vital to foster a more welcoming environment for women in STEM, where their psychological safety is respected. This can involve implementing policies that address discriminatory practices, creating opportunities for connection, and encouraging open conversations around mental health.
How Social Media Affects Women's Wellbeing
Social media has become an integral part of modern life, offering both opportunities and concerns. While social platforms can promote connection and expression, studies have shown a link between excessive social media use and adverse impacts on women's mental well-being. Females are particularly susceptible to the influence of online presentation, which can lead to feelings of insecurity. Constant scrutiny to carefully curated lives can create a unrealistic perception of reality, contributing to depression.
Furthermore, cyberbullying directed at women is a alarming problem, with devastating consequences for their mental health. It's crucial to advocate responsible social media use and educate about the potential impacts on women's well-being. Encouraging healthy online habits, mindfulness practices, and getting support when needed are essential steps in mitigating the negative effects of social media on women's mental health.
Developing User-Centered Technology for Women's Mental Health
Technological advancements offer promising opportunities to mitigate the mental health concerns faced by women. User-centered design, which prioritizes the feedback of end users, is vital for developing technology that is relevant. By embedding women's perspectives throughout the creation process, we can build tools that are responsive to their unique needs.
A user-centered approach includes a range of approaches, such as:
* Carrying out in-depth interviews and workshops with women from diverse backgrounds.
* Analyzing existing data on women's mental health issues.
* Regularly testing and refining technology prototypes based on user responses.
By utilizing these principles, we can generate technology that is not only efficient but also empowering for women's mental wellbeing.
